Fuel injector check.

so, after doing some hard pulls in my240 KA all 155Hp 6800rpm.
got home,sleep,wake up,turn car on engine shaking,car also and sounds like a WRX.(bogging650-700rpm but not dying, does rev up )
i pulled first spark plug wire nothing.
second wire bog harder.
3rd bogharder.
4th bogharder.
i read a couple of other threads . so looks like a bad fuel injector.
are there any other tests i can do before pulling it out?
i'll be checking resistance with OHM meter tomorrow.
how much does having all 4 cleaned at a shop?

Damn....! all you did was narrow down the cylinder with a power balance test. unless you can tell that it's fuel or spark that was missing. Try Ωing the injectors?
So your next step is to check for spark and fuel for those dead cylinders.
remove the plugs, check for spark, remove the fuel rail check and for spray. You can place the injectors over a rag, cardboard, in empty soda bottles or over a bucket. just keep away from open sparks or flames. ask an adult for help! Pull the plug wire on number one and ground it to the valve cover to check for spark. If there's spark and the plug is good then has to be the injector. There's no need to pull the fuel rail. If the injector is getting proper voltage and or the resistance is out of spec then the injector is dead. If it was leaking it would run rich on that cylinder not be completely dead. The power balance test would show a change if it was leaking and the plug would be fouled. My money is on dead injector. Not an uncommon orccurence on these cars. It's happened to me a few times myself.

checked ohms today (0.0,11.3,11.4,11.3)

installed new injector (used) back to normal.

Just to clarify this little thing, "high impedance" means 10-13ohms , where low impedance is around 3ohms.

"High impedance" is still a very low reading on an ohm meter
